Property Insurance in Woodstock, GA

The financial cost of losing a home, rental property or business facility without insurance can be devastating. Property insurance can shift that financial burden away from you and onto a policy designed to respond when something goes wrong.

The Risks of Going Uninsuredkeys on hand

Property owners who carry little or no coverage may face the full cost of repairs, replacement and liability out of pocket. A single event, whether a burst pipe, a break-in, or a storm, can lead to financial losses that take years to recover from. Business owners face additional exposure: equipment damage, inventory loss and forced closures can interrupt income at the worst possible time.

What Property Insurance Covers

Property insurance can financially protect the physical assets you depend on, whether that is a home, a commercial building or the contents inside. Coverage may include:

  • Damage from fire, wind, hail and other named perils
  • Theft and vandalism
  • Liability for third-party injuries or property damage
  • Loss-of-use or additional living expenses when a covered event makes your property temporarily uninhabitable
  • Business property, including equipment and inventory for commercial policyholders

Flood damage is often not covered under individual or commercial property insurance policies and generally requires a separate flood insurance policy.

Policies are available for homeowners, renters, landlords, commercial property owners and contractors. Coverage limits, deductibles and exclusions differ across policies, so be sure to review your specific terms with your agent.

Matching Coverage to Your Situation

A policy that worked for a previous home or business may not fit your current one. Major renovations, new equipment purchases or a change in how you use a space can all shift your coverage needs.
